What they do

A Fisher or Fishing Worker catches, maintains, cultivates or harvests marine or freshwater fish and shellfish. May work for large commercial or private operations to catch and sell fish to local and/or international markets. Some are deckhands and boat operators for recreational charter fishing trips.

Marina Crew Member - Fisherman's Wharf Marina Acme Marina Management LLC Virginia Beach, VA Job Details Part-time $15.50 - $16.00 an hour 1 hour ago Qualifications CPR Certification Guest relations Outdoor work experience Boat handling In-person customer service Moving First Aid Certification Marine navigation Rope handling at sea Full Job Description The Marina Crew Member is responsible for assistance with the daily marina tasks which includes helping to ensure our marina operations run smoothly and that our guests' expectations for a welcoming, clean and safe environment are met and exceeded.
Essential Functions/Responsibilities:
Assists Marina Crew Leader and other Marina Crew Members in marina related duties such as securing boats to docks, connecting and monitoring utility services (power, water), black water pump out, waste disposal and facility sanitation. Provide the highest level of customer and guest services by expediting all requests from vessels including transport of patrons and baggage to and from dockside and delivery of provisions and packages. Light maintenance duties when needed at the Marina Routinely operate motor and water vehicles and other various mechanized equipment. Ensure compliance with safety, regulatory and sanitation policies Performs other duties as assigned or required. Required Education and Experience Able to work both independently and as part of a team to achieve goals and targets Reliable with good time management skills and the ability to organize and prioritize work Strong communicator who can collaborate effectively with teammates Enjoys working with the public to provide exceptional customer service Adaptable to working in a fast-paced environment Must enjoy working outdoors Working weekends and holidays is required.
Required Knowledge, Skills and Abilities:
Must be able to swim CPR and First aid certified Ability to exercise good judgment in evaluation situations and making decisions. General seamanship knowledge, boating right of ways rules, basic navigation, and inshore and offshore mooring techniques. Work tasks may be performed both indoors and outdoors.
Physical Demands:
Physical abilities required for job . The physical demands described here are representative of those that must be met by an employee to successfully perform the essential functions of this job. Must be able to lift and move up to 50 lbs. Frequent walking, reaching, bending, turning, and stooping, Outside work for extended periods of time in various weather conditions. Normal vision and hearing ranges required. Must be comfortable using all dock equipment and materials (gas pump, boats, ropes, anchors, among others). Work Environment Outside work for extended periods of time in various weather conditions. Work tasks may be performed both indoors and outdoors. Working in wet and slippery conditions. Frequently working in an outdoor, hot, and damp environment.
